Carson Hocevar’s Fan Gesture Wins NASCAR World’s Hearts, Fueling Chase Elliott MPD Battle

In Scottsdale during early November last year, Chase Elliott was announced as the winner of the Most Popular Driver Award for the eighth consecutive season. The other top five drivers in the voting, listed alphabetically, were Ryan Blaney, Ross Chastain, Denny Hamlin, and Kyle Larson. At the time, Carson Hocevar was still learning the mechanics of the Cup Series in his second year, but fast forward to this season, and fans are already touting him as one of the drivers capable of challenging Elliott.

Ahead of the All-Star Race at Dover Motor Speedway, Hocevar took to social media to share a jaw-dropping clip. Fans could be seen lined up near his trailer for autographs, with the queue stretching several hundred meters as they waited to get their merchandise signed by the rising NASCAR sensation.

Advertisement

“Ran into Hocevar on pit road after the race, and he said he got through this entire line today. Crazy,” insider Jeff Gluck wrote on X.

There are quite a few reasons why Hocevar is so loved among fans. His arrival in NASCAR wasn’t fueled by a family racing legacy like many drivers on the field today. His story is that of an underdog rising through the ranks, much like in the old days, and his personality reflects that as well.

Earlier this year, he was compared to the legendary Dale Earnhardtfor his unforgiving attitude and aggressive racing style. He also paid tribute to him with the throwback livery at Darlington Raceway. As Hocevar continues building this old-school legacy, another old-school driver’s legacy is under threat: Bill Elliott.
